Output 1c8390699f20b63c7070c466022a1e15760e1b70eaac44bb23ff22c9b87bfcd6:0

value
2747257
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d890b63b8b14852b02576a0e5311c398d5189182 OP_EQUAL
address
3MS7EjYyg1iGm4znAJnVUoejR6HsXHpxUe
transaction
1c8390699f20b63c7070c466022a1e15760e1b70eaac44bb23ff22c9b87bfcd6
spent
true